Donald Trump’s rally in Atlanta

Donald Trump will be speaking at the Cobb Energy Performing Arts Centre in Atlanta, Georgia tonight, starting at 7:30 PM ET. The event opened its doors at 4:30 PM ET, giving plenty of time for his supporters to make their way in before his remarks.

Former President Trump typically speaks on law and order issues, the economic recovery, and the contrasts between his policy and that of Democrats. He has used inflammatory language when referring to cities in the past, words that praise and energize his core but raise red flags among critics. His remarks on cities like Detroit have been particularly flammable; he says disparaging things that many listen to as racially charged. During the Atlanta rally, he is likely to do more of the same, perhaps with references to crime rates and economic challenges facing urban communities.

Kamala Harris’s Detroit rally

Meanwhile, Vice President Kamala Harris will be doing the same thing on the campaign trail in Detroit, Michigan. This rally is just one part of a greater tactic to reach Black voters and discuss economic disparities among communities of color. Harris has been unequivocal about her commitment to social justice and equity-both of which are now at the core of her campaign.

At rallies leading up to this one, she has made sure to highlight her “Opportunity Agenda for Black Men,” a platform that looks at everything from access to capital for Black entrepreneurs to health disparities. That is especially important here in Detroit given the sizable demographic of African Americans in this city.
